Jung‐Tae Lee is a scholar working on Oral Surgery, Biomedical Engineering and Artificial Intelligence. According to data from OpenAlex, Jung‐Tae Lee has authored 69 papers receiving a total of 612 indexed citations (citations by other indexed papers that have themselves been cited), including 16 papers in Oral Surgery, 14 papers in Biomedical Engineering and 13 papers in Artificial Intelligence. Recurrent topics in Jung‐Tae Lee’s work include Dental Implant Techniques and Outcomes (14 papers), Periodontal Regeneration and Treatments (13 papers) and Bone Tissue Engineering Materials (9 papers). Jung‐Tae Lee is often cited by papers focused on Dental Implant Techniques and Outcomes (14 papers), Periodontal Regeneration and Treatments (13 papers) and Bone Tissue Engineering Materials (9 papers). Jung‐Tae Lee collaborates with scholars based in South Korea, United States and Japan. Jung‐Tae Lee's co-authors include Tae‐Geon Kwon, Hong‐Moon Jung, Hyo‐Jung Lee, Wanqing Wu, Heon‐Jin Lee, Taeg Kyu Kwon, Jong‐Wook Park, Min-Chul Yang, Sang Hyup Lee and Shin‐Young Park and has published in prestigious journals such as PLoS ONE, Scientific Reports and Sensors.
